Web25 jul. 2024 · Cut the treads to width with a handheld circular saw or sliding miter saw. Use construction adhesive and finish nails to install the new risers to cover the existing ones. If you’re working with thin hardwood risers, then it’s a good idea to predrill the nail holes to avoid splitting the wood.
